The Genesis of AA Batch Execution
To understand the significance of AA Batch Execution Smart Wallets, one must first grasp the underlying concept of AA (Account Abstraction) and batch execution. Account Abstraction is a paradigm shift that empowers smart contracts to manage transactions on behalf of users, thereby eliminating the need for traditional private keys. This not only enhances security but also simplifies the user experience, making transactions more accessible to the average user.
Batch execution, on the other hand, is a process that consolidates multiple transactions into a single batch, significantly reducing the time and computational resources required. By streamlining this process, AA Batch Execution Smart Wallets optimize the efficiency of decentralized transactions, making them faster, cheaper, and more scalable.
